Amazing Grace the movie is the story of William Wilberforce, leader of the anti-slavery movement in Britain's Parliament in the 18th century. Under the advice of John Newton, Wilberforce remained in parliament to serve as an Evangelical Christian in government. As a result of his leadership, the British Empire made slave trading illegal in 1807 and abolished slavery in 1833 - just 3 days before his death.

The Virtue of Chastity

Here is a word you don't hear often: Chastity
What does it mean? To be pure in conduct and intention

I. The Problem

  • 4 out of 10 girls get pregnant at least once by the age of 20
  • 60% of high school seniors have reported having intercourse
  • Pornography is a $12 Billion industry in the US
  • Revenue from pornography exceeds the revenue of all professional football, basketball, and baseball teams - combined.
  • 12% (4.2 million) of all internet sites contain pornography
  • 47% of professing Christians have admitted that pornography is a problem
  • 17% of all women admit to having an addiction to pornography
  • 64% of all TV programing contains sexual content

*CDC and Kaiser Family Foundation

We expect the world to behave like this (II Tim. 3:2-4) but should immorality be characteristic of us as Christians? No - God has called us to be different from the world...

II. God's Purpose for Your Life

I Thessalonians 4:3-8 says: "For this is the will of God, your sanctification; that is, that you abstain from sexual immorality; that each of you know how to possess his own vessel in sanctification and honor, not in lustful passion, like the Gentiles who do not know God;
and that no man transgress and defraud his brother in the matter because the Lord is the avenger in all these things, just as we also told you before and solemnly warned you.
For God has not called us for the purpose of impurity, but in sanctification. So, he who rejects this is not rejecting man but the God who gives His Holy Spirit to you."

Sanctification is the process by which God makes us holy. God's will is that we would be holy, pure, and righteous. We are not to be characterized like the heathen - the world.

Remember:

  • Your body was created to glorify God (I Cor. 6:13)
  • We are members or joined to Christ (I Cor. 6:15)
  • Our thoughts are to be pure (Matt. 5:28 / Phil. 4:8)
  • We are to be content with what God has given us (Heb. 13:5)
  • Sex is God's gift for marriage (Heb. 13:4 / I Thess. 4:3-5)

III. The Plan to Promote Chastity

Throughout the Scripture we are told to flee or run from temptation and sexual immorality. (I Cor. 6:18 / II Tim. 2:22 / Also remember Joseph's example with Potiphar's wife Gen. 39)

Our motivation should be first and foremost to obey and to bring glory to God. Why? Because we were bought with a price and are called to glorify God with our bodies (I Cor. 6:20).

Sexual sin is sin against your body. Your body is the temple of the Holy Spirit. God will avenge those who take advantage of or defraud another.

Consider chastity now and make preparations to maintain your purity.

1) Set your heart to do God's will - check your motivation

2) Draw lines - set boundaries to preserve your purity.

CS Lewis gives 3 reasons why it will be difficult to be chaste: Our nature is warped, we don't think this it is possible, and psychology (the world) teaches that it is wrong to repress our sexuality.

No temptation is greater than we can handle - God will always provide a way of escape (I Cor. 10:13). James 1:12 says that we are blessed if we endure temptation and that we will receive the "crown of life" when we are approved.
